☐ **Holiday hours — read this one, seriously.** Between 24 December and 2 January, the Marrowgate building runs on reduced opening times, and the night shift gets it weirdest: main doors lock at 20:00 instead of midnight. If you're rostered on during that window, come in via the east stairwell entrance — it's the only one live overnight. The keypad there takes a seasonal code, refreshed for the holidays, which is the following.

turnstile pass: bdg-YEOZLM-79341408

### Fix stale prices in catalog cache

Welcome to the team — good first PR to read! Our Shopwren catalog cache was invalidating per-SKU, so bundle and variant pages kept serving stale prices after a parent product changed. This PR switches to tag-based invalidation: every cache entry carries its ancestor product tags, and a price update sweeps the whole tag set. TTLs stay as a safety net. All the knobs live in cache/config.py, currently set to these values.

constants for yagaf-taweg:
WEIGHTS = {
    "belael": 881,
    "pelael": 167,
    "ulaix": 116,
}

Under sustained load, its JVM can exhibit garbage-collection pauses exceeding one second; these are tracked in the latency appendix and do not indicate data loss or ordering violations. Security reviewers assessing timing side effects should consult the pause-budget document before filing findings. Known mitigations (region sizing, off-heap order books) are documented in the tuning guide. For disclosure of suspected security-relevant timing issues, contact the Pairline maintainers.

escalation mailbox, bagef-bagag: oliax.drumir.jorath@crelvolabs.test